College Fees for academic year 2021-22 to be reduced - Uday Samant

Students not to be charged for facilities provided by institutes; even laboratory and library fees to be reduced by 50 per cent until pandemic continues

Following his meeting with vice chancellors of various universities via a videoconference, state minister for higher and technical education, Uday Samant, declared a few fee waivers for college students for 2021-22. While the meeting concluded with the decision to reduce fees.

The state has announced full waiver of fees charged for facilities such as gymkhana, computers, magazines, sports, cultural events and medical for the duration of the pandemic. Even laboratory and library fees will be reduced by 50 per cent as their use is now virtual. State Higher and Technical Education Minister Uday Samant made the announcement on Tuesday evening.

This will be applicable for all universities and government-aided colleges. For private, unaided colleges, the tuition fee and development fee will continue; for other charges, the same procedure has to be followed.
